An objective of the Oak Ridge Office of Environmental Management is to maintain its responsibilities under the Comprehensive Environmental Response, Compensation and Liability Act (CERCLA) and the Resource Conservation and Recovery Act (RCRA). The Federal Facility Agreement (FFA) for the Oak Ridge site is a long-term agreement designed for the numerous stages of the CERCLA process. Activities under the FFA include site evaluations, remedial investigations, feasibility studies, engineering evaluations, removal actions, records of decision, remedial designs, remedial actions, and follow-up evaluations to ensure remedy success. Other FFA related activities include: Natural Resource Damage Assessment, interagency working groups, surveillance, land use planning, and long-term stewardship activities.
